1. Recognizing Paver Basics
Pavers are private systems-- commonly concrete, block, or all-natural rock-- laid in interlocking patterns over a compacted base. Unlike poured concrete, pavers flex slightly, resisting breaking during Florida's regular temperature swings and heavy rainfall. Since each rock is separate, repair services normally suggest bulging a solitary broken system instead of jack-hammering an entire slab.

Key benefits:

Suppress allure: Crisp joints and endless color blends fit contemporary, Mediterranean, or historical style.

Long life: High-quality pavers flaunt compressive toughness up to 8,000 psi-- far above typical driveway loads.

Easy fixes: Individual replacements are quick and economical.

Permeability choices: Permeable pavers minimize storm-water overflow, a large plus in seaside St Johns County.

5. The Installation Process, Step by Step.
Knowing the workflow aids you determine whether your selected team is cutting edges.

Excavation & Base Prep.

Get rid of sod/soil 7-- 9 inches deep (much deeper for driveways).

Small sub-base with a plate compactor.

Add 4-- 6 inches of smashed rock, condensing in 2-inch lifts for stability.

Side Restraints.

Concrete or PVC restrictions stop lateral movement.

Secured with 12-inch spikes every 12-- 18 inches.

Screeded Sand Layer.

One inch of concrete sand, leveled with steel pipes and a screed board.

Never ever walk on screeded sand; it disturbs qualities.

Laying Pavers.

Beginning at a 90-degree edge.

Preserve consistent joint spacing (⅛-- 1/4 inch).

Cut edge items with a damp saw for snug fits.

Compaction & Joint Sand.

Run a vibratory plate compactor with a rubber mat to "seat" pavers.

Move polymeric sand right into joints; water gently to trigger binding agents.

Securing (Optional).

Includes shine, enhances shade, and obstructs spots.

Wait 48 hours after polymeric sand cures prior to using sealer.

6. Upkeep Tips for Lasting Beauty.
Yearly Cleaning: A low-pressure rinse plus a moderate degreaser raises algae and bbq grease.

Weed Control: Polymeric sand decreases sprouting; spot-treat strays with white vinegar.

Re-Sealing: Driveways see heavy wear-- reapply sealant every 3 to five years.

Joint Touch-Ups: If sand erodes, top it off to keep joints limited and quit ant nests.
